The Brazilian Supreme Court of Justice (Supreme Court) confirmed a decision requiring an internet service provider (ISP) to remove offensive content from posts on a social networking service

The Brazilian Superior Labour Court has issued a decision that refused to acknowledge a direct employment relationship between an employee of a call centre company and the telecommunication services operator that engaged the call centre company

The Rio de Janeiro Court of Justice determined that a telecommunications operator (Oi) is not liable for royalties for the public performance of musical works played simultaneously on the radio and over the internet

On 25 August 2009, the Superior Court of Justice in Brazil decided that written software licence agreements and fiscal documents are not the only admissible means of evidence to prove that the end-user has obtained a valid licence to use software programs

The Brazilian Superior Court of Justice has ruled that the mere sending of unsolicited messages, even if containing erotic content, does not cause "moral" damages to the user

The Brazilian Superior Court of Justice has ruled that in case a telephone operator's client loses a mobile phone due to a force majeure event, the telephone operator must either provide another mobile phone to the customer free of charge for use during the remainder of the contract, or reduce by half the fine imposed on the customer for early termination
